Don Tapscott and Anthony Williams authored the 2006 book "Wikinomics" which brought together cultural studies and economics by exploring how web 2.0 technologies enabled new forms of media distribution, consumption, and exchange through mass collaboration. The book argued that these peer-production processes were changing business models and the nature of human behavior and interaction on a global scale. Both Tapscott and Williams are recognized as leading authorities on collaborative innovation and the economic and social impacts of emerging technologies.
